    Summary of reviews

    Reviews for Isle at Watercrest Dominion present a mixed picture: the property and many front‑line caregivers receive consistent praise, while several operational and clinical concerns recur across accounts. The community’s exterior, interiors and common areas are described as well maintained and clean. Dining receives generally positive comment, and a number of families highlighted individual caregivers as polite, compassionate and effective. There are also mentions of strong assisted‑living amenities and instances of high-quality, attentive care.

    At the level of clinical operations, reviewers indicate wide variability. Positive accounts describe compassionate, competent staff and superior levels of care for some residents. Contrasting accounts, however, raise concerns about staffing consistency—examples include limited nurse coverage, unattended nurse stations, and insufficient assistance during higher‑need periods. Those operational patterns are associated with delays in responding to medical needs, inconsistent follow‑through on care plans, and specific wound‑care management concerns that families linked to poorer outcomes. The pattern suggests that quality may depend heavily on shift, unit, or individual caregiver rather than being uniformly applied across the facility.

    Communication and management practices are another recurring theme. Families reported difficulties reaching staff by phone, limited follow‑up after significant clinical events (including end‑of‑life situations), and challenges with corporate processes such as billing and account closure. Several accounts also describe lost personal items and problems with laundry/property handling. There are remarks about discrepancies between representations made during tours and the actual level of care received, prompting advisories to prospective residents to probe memory‑care specifics and staffing during tours.

    For prospective residents and families, the salient pattern is one of contrast: an attractive, generally clean environment with many caregivers who provide excellent, compassionate care, alongside operational weaknesses that can affect clinical responsiveness and family communication. When evaluating the community, it is advisable to ask specific, concrete questions about staffing ratios and nurse coverage by shift, emergency response protocols, how individualized care plans are enforced, wound and skin‑care practices, property and laundry handling procedures, and the processes for billing and account changes. Those inquiries can help clarify whether the facility’s strong aspects align with an individual resident’s needs and risk profile.

    About Isle at Watercrest Dominion

    Isle at Watercrest Dominion sits at 6906 Heuermann Rd in San Antonio, pretty close to the highway for easy coming and going, and when you get there, things do feel safe and calm right from the start with well-kept grounds and really nice landscaping, folks living there mention how the scenic views can be a real treat, even calling them spectacular sometimes, and you'll find two pools on the property that the staff keeps clean, so when the weather's right, people can swim or relax in the hot tub if they want, plus there are both indoor and outdoor spots to sit, socialize, and enjoy a bit of fresh air. The whole place was built with seniors in mind, and even though it's tied to the Enclave at the Dominion apartments, the Isle itself has its own set of dedicated services and spaces, offering everything from independent living to memory care and assisted living, all in one large two-story building that's designed to look and feel like a boutique hotel, so a bit fancier than many expect, with bright sunlit rooms, hardwood floors, tall ceilings, wood-paneled doors, and classy window treatments-and the apartments include studios along with one- and two-bedroom options, plus there are balconies, granite countertops, stainless appliances, and even flat-screen TVs with basic cable, so things do stay comfortable and tidy.

    The staff gets good words for being helpful and friendly, always around to answer questions or give a hand, and there's 24/7 nursing on-site for peace of mind, plus the care teams adjust plans as people's needs change, which makes it easier to age in place without moving later. Folks can pick different levels of care-independent living for those who still want to handle most things but would rather skip chores, assisted living for help with bathing, dressing, medication, and other daily tasks, and specialized memory care for people who are dealing with Alzheimer's or dementia, with programs and safety measures set up to slow confusion and cut down on wandering. The building's got lots of space for gathering too, with a big living room, library and business center, dining area, activity rooms, and a proper media room for movies or special events, plus Wi-Fi and common areas for both indoors and outside so there's usually someone around to chat with or join for group activities.

    Chef-prepared meals are included every day, with an eye on nutrition and taste, and for those who like a little variety, residents can enjoy a coffee bistro and wine bar or have meals in the dining hall, and there's even a private dining space for small family gatherings. Residents don't need to worry about the traditional chores much since housekeeping, laundry, errands, and grocery runs are handled; transportation is also provided for medical appointments or shopping trips when needed. Social and entertainment activities are organized regularly, and onsite services include a beautician and barber for haircuts or grooming. For those who want spiritual support, devotional services are held offsite but arranged for residents, making it easier for those with faith needs. The community puts a big focus on keeping seniors active and socially connected, with group events, exercise programs, and spaces to read, watch TV, or simply relax and look out over the pretty views.

    While some apartments are offered for blind rentals-meaning you can lease without a tour first-many appreciate how the place doesn't feel cookie-cutter, with each part of the community designed to suit different lifestyles. People looking for a less traditional senior living place but who still want strong support often mention Isle at Watercrest Dominion for its tailored approach, helpful caregivers, and the way it feels more like a welcoming home than an institution.
